The Vanguard Group, founded in 1975 by John C. Bogle, is one of the world's largest investment management companies, headquartered in Malvern, Pennsylvania. As of recent years, it manages trillions in assets, offering a wide range of mutual funds, ETFs, and retirement products, catering to both individual and institutional investors. Its philosophy emphasizes low fees, diversification, and a buy-and-hold strategy, making it a dominant player in the passive investing revolution.

Vanguard Group's Q4 2019 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2019, Vanguard Group held 4,214 positions worth $2.93T, up 8.7% from $2.7T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 16% of the portfolio.

Trading was light in Q4 2019: portfolio turnover was 3.5%. Vanguard Group opened 61 new positions and exited 87, leaving the 4,214-position portfolio largely intact.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 19% of assets, up from 18%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

  • Vanguard Group's largest Q4 2019 buy was Broadmark Realty Capital Inc. Common Stock: 8,851,056 shares worth $113M.
  • Vanguard Group added most to Bristol-Myers Squibb in Q4 2019, an estimated $3.46B increase.
  • Vanguard Group's biggest Q4 2019 reduction was Global Payments, cutting an estimated $641M.
  • Vanguard Group fully exited Celgene Corp in Q4 2019, selling an estimated $5.45B.
  • Vanguard Group's ten largest holdings make up 16% of its $2.93T portfolio in Q4 2019.
  • Vanguard Group opened 61 new positions and closed 87 in Q4 2019.
  • Vanguard Group's portfolio value rose 8.7% quarter-over-quarter to $2.93T.

Based on Vanguard Group's 13F filing for Q4 2019, filed 14 Feb 2020.
